Sounds good. I am worried that even with the iostream integration the proposal won't have Doug's one-line wget implementation, but we'll see.
Fortunately, Doug wrote "one slide," not "one line."
std::ifstream is( "http://www.example.com/file.zip" ); std::ofstream os( "file.zip" ); os << is.rdbuf();
No proposal required, in principle.
Except that any code involving an identifier spelled "rdbuf" fails the "do the obvious thing in an obvious way" test.
